Pursuant to section 10A of the District Courts Act 1947,
Her Excellency the Governor-General has been pleased
to appoint
Patrick Jerome Toomey, retired District Court Judge
to be an Acting District Court Judge, to exercise civil and criminal jurisdiction in New Zealand, at such place or places and for such period or periods only as the Chief District Court Judge may fix, pursuant to the said section 10A of the District Courts Act 1947, for a term of one year on and from 1 April 2005; and
David Fergus George Sheppard, retired District Court Judge
to be an Acting District Court Judge, to exercise civil and criminal jurisdiction in New Zealand for a period of two years on and from 1 April 2005.
Dated at Wellington this 28th day of March 2005.
DR MICHAEL CULLEN, Attorney-General.
